How Basement Water Extraction Works
When you call us for Basement Water Extraction, our team will arrive quickly and assess the situation.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ract the water, and then dry out your space using indust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ers. Our technicians will also inspect your basement for any signs of structural damage or mold growth, and provide a detailed report to share with your insurance company.
Step 1: Assessment and Planning
We’ll arrive at your home, assess the damage, and develop a customized plan to extract the water and dry out your space. Our team will also inspect for any signs of structural damage or mold growth. We’ll use specialized equipment to measure the moisture levels in your basement and identify any areas that need extra attention.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use powerful pumps and vacuum systems to extract the water from your basement. Our technicians will work quickly and efficiently to reduce downtime and prevent further damage. We’ll also use specialized equipment to remove any silt or debris that may have been left behind.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water has been extracted, our team will use indust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to dry out your space. We’ll also use specialized equipment to monitor the moisture levels and ensure that your basement is completely dry before we leave.
Step 4: Inspection and Repair
Our technicians will inspect your basement for any signs of structural damage or mold growth. We’ll also provide a detailed report to share with your insurance company. If any repairs are needed, we’ll work with you to develop a plan and get your home back to normal as quickly as possible.

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Extraction
Ignoring the sign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s down the line. Here are some warning signs to watch out for:
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
Strong, musty odors in your basement can be a sign of mold growth. If you notice a persistent smell that won’t go away, it’s time to call our team for Basement Water Extraction services.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on your ceiling or walls can be a sign of a leak or water damage. If you notice any stains, it’s essential to act quickly to prevent further damage.
Soggy or Warped Flooring
Soggy or warped fl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ice any issues with your flooring, it’s time to call our team for Basement Water Extraction services.
High Humidity Levels
High humidity levels in your basement can lead to mold growth and other issues. If you notice any signs of high humidity, it’s essential to address the problem quickly.
Water Damage to Your Belongings
Water damage to your belongings can be devastating. If you notice any signs of water damage to your furniture, electronics, or other items, it’s time to call our team for Basement Water Extraction services.

Basement Water Extraction Cost in Sauk Rapids, MN
The cost of Basement Water Ext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and other local conditions in Sauk Rapids, MN. Our estimates typically range from $500 to $2,500, but the actual cost may be higher or lower depending on your specific situation.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500-$1,500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area |
| Inspection and repair | $200-$1,000 | Severity of damage, type of repairs needed |
| Mold remediation | $500-$2,000 | Size of affected area, type of mold |
| Dehumidification and ventilation | $200-$1,000 | Size of affected area, type of equipment needed |
| Equipment rental and usage | $100-$500 | Duration of rental, type of equipment needed |
Keep in mind that these estimates are based on our experience and may vary depending on your specific situation. We’ll provide a detailed estimate and explanation of the costs involved before we begin work.

Common Questions About Basement Water Extraction
Q: What causes water damage in my basement?
A: Water damage in your basement can be caused by a variety of factors, including heavy rainfall, sump pump failure, cracked foundation, and poor drainage. Our team can help you identify the source of the problem and develop a plan to prevent future issues.
